SANDY — A Sandy man has pleaded guilty to assaulting a runner after a road-rage confrontation.
William Kyle Hackett, 54, was charged last December in 3rd District Court with aggravated assault, a second-degree felony, and property damage, a class A misdemeanor. On Nov. 7, he pleaded guilty as part of a plea in abeyance to a reduced charge of assault, a class A misdemeanor. In exchange, the property damage charge was dropped.
As part of his plea, Hackett will be placed on court probation for the next 18 months while he has to complete an anger management course and community service. If Hackett successfully completes all of the abeyance requirements, the assault charge will be dropped.
